Broccoli Bites
Prep Time12 Minutes
Servings6
Cook Time12 Minutes
Ingredients
1 (8 oz.) broccoli head
2 Fresh Thyme large eggs, beaten
1 cup shredded Fresh Thyme Fontina cheese (4 oz.)
½ cup shredded Fresh Thyme sharp Cheddar cheese (2 oz.)
2 tsp. Fresh Thyme Italian seasoning
1 tsp. Fresh Thyme garlic powder
Fresh Thyme marinara sauce, for serving
Directions
  1. Preheat oven to 450°F. Line a rimmed baking pan with parchment paper; set aside.
  2. Cut florets and small stalks from head of broccoli; place in a food processor. Cover and process until broccoli is finely chopped.
  3. In a large bowl, combine broccoli, eggs, Fontina and Cheddar cheeses, Italian seasoning, and garlic powder. Stir until combined. Spread mixture ¼ inch thick in prepared pan to create a 12×8‑inch rectangle.
  4. Bake for 20 minutes. Turn off oven and let cool in oven for 15 minutes. Flip baked mixture over in the pan and return the pan to the oven to cool for an additional 30 minutes.
  5. To serve, cut baked mixture into strips, then into squares to make 36 pieces. Serve with marinara sauce for dipping. Store leftovers in a tightly covered container in the refrigerator up to 3 days.
Nutritional Information

Each serving contains: 149 calories, 10 g fat, 6 g saturated fat, 0 g trans fat, 92 mg cholesterol, 247 mg sodium, 3 g carbohydrates, 1 g fiber, 1 g sugar, 10 g protein. Daily values: 9% vitamin A, 56% vitamin C, 10% calcium, 3% iron.
